Cognitive Medical Systems, Inc. is an IT and software engineering services firm dedicated to producing better outcomes within U. S. government healthcare programs. With a blend of real-world clinical experience and technical expertise, the company delivers healthcare IT solutions that enhance interoperability and improve care delivery. Their offerings include clinical knowledge management, analytics, custom software development, and secure cloud hosting solutions, aimed at converting health data into positive health outcomes while ensuring compliance and integration across various IT environments.

📋 Description

• Own operational reliability, observability, release coordination, and continuous delivery health for CMS Drug Data Processing System (DDPS) and Payment Reconciliation System (PRS) production environments • Coordinate and execute production releases, including deployment readiness validation, cutovers, post-implementation validation, and rollback execution • Maintain real-time monitoring and observability using AWS CloudWatch, Splunk, Splunk On-Call, New Relic, and Datadog • Drive reliability improvements, automate remediation, reduce manual operational tasks, and improve resilience and MTTR • Maintain alerting and on-call runbooks; coordinate incident response and escalation with cybersecurity and DevSecOps leadership • Plan and execute disaster recovery tests, failover/failback exercises, and validate RTO/RPO with cloud architecture • Manage release schedules, validation reports, and stakeholder communications • Provide coverage during peak operational windows and participate in the on-call rotation

🎯 Requirements

•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or related field • 4 or more years in site reliability engineering, DevOps, or release management on production federal systems • Hands-on experience with AWS CloudWatch (Logs, Events, Alarms), Splunk, and Splunk On-Call/VictorOps • Experience with New Relic and Datadog for application performance monitoring • Experience coordinating production releases, cutovers, and rollback execution on mission-critical systems • Experience developing and maintaining operational runbooks, alerting rules, and SRE playbooks • Familiarity with Linux environments, including RHEL, CentOS, and Amazon Linux 2 • Bash scripting for operational automation • Ability to pass CMS and internal required background checks for public trust • Must be eligible to work from one of the designated U.S. states: Virginia, District of Columbia, Maryland, Tennessee, Florida, Arizona, Colorado, Oregon, or Texas • Position contingent upon contract award
